Belarus, Zimbabwe to strengthen ties in sports

MINSK, 6 May (BelTA) – The heads of the sports departments of Belarus and Zimbabwe have signed a memorandum of understanding on cooperation in sports, BelTA learned from the press service of the Belarusian Sports Ministry.

A delegation from Zimbabwe, led by Minister of Sport, Recreation, Arts and Culture Anselem Nhamo Sanyatwe, has arrived in Minsk on an official visit. Belarusian Sports Minister Sergei Kovalchuk met with his Zimbabwean counterpart at the Belarusian State University of Physical Culture.

“Your visit marks the beginning of mutually beneficial cooperation between our nations. We have many opportunities that we can use. We are eager to be friends, collaborate, help each other, and do everything in our power to advance sports in both our countries,” Sergei Kovalchuk stressed.

“I am deeply grateful for the warm welcome and hospitality. I feel truly at home in your country. I wish to express my confidence that the signed memorandum will open new doors for our continued mutual development,” Anselem Nhamo Sanyatwe noted.
